On Tuesday 22nd March Ditya, Anna, Georgina and Isabel represented OLA in the Year 10 Further Maths Team Challenge in Oxford. The girls were excellent ambassadors for the school and were placed 3rd out of 17 in the event, beating teams from Magdalen and St Helen’s!
This success did not come easily, as the girls had to commit to attending several lunchtime training sessions to prepare for the event. An example of one of the questions was “Find the set of positive numbers whose sum is 13 and which produces the LARGEST answer when their product is calculated”. To obtain full marks on this question you had to get a product answer of 111 or more – not easy, especially when you realise that the whole competition was done without the aid of a calculator! The girls also had to study several A-level topics, including the Binomial Expansion and the Binomial Probability Distribution, for one round of the competition.
